What material will these be made from?
Will there be any shrinkage between the final casts and the original parts? If there is shrinkage - how much and will the parts still assemble correctly? Will the material cast assemble like the original parts with the tabs? If so, how durable will the final product be in terms of flexing and impact damage. I'm curious if the differences between Injection Molded plastic and cast items will be taken into account. If you are planning to use tinted urethane then you would need to address UV protection/resistance as well if you don't want them painted. This is NOT an attempt to sabotage your project, but if people are paying $34 for two castings of a hull AND need to buy a donor vehicle for other parts it would help to know just how durable their investment will be. If the whole agrument is that "paint is fragile", one can counter that a cast urethane part would probably be even MORE fragile. -Gary |
